Building a buffer: Phenobarbitol works within the brain to increase what you can call a buffer or barrier against the abnormal leakage of energy in the brain that causes a seizure. At proper blood levels this can help avoid events that might occur episodically or due to stress or fever. Do not stop suddenly as a sudden drop in the buffer could bring on an event.
